School Twinning Project: Instituto Leone XIII, Milan

We are thrilled to be growing a school partnership with Instituto Leone XIII in Milan.

The school is part of the Jesuit network in Italy, Malta and Albania with over 1200 students.

Significantly, one of our House Patrons, Carlo Acutis is an alumnus of the college.  This makes this partnership very special for our College here in New Zealand.  At the moment we are exploring the possibility of some curriculum projects in 2024 between classes across both schools.  We are also hoping to host a small group of students from Instituto Leone X111 in August 2024.  We will be looking for some host families nearer the time from within our community.  Our long term goal would be to develop a student exchange program between our 2 schools.
